Justice and Security Green Paper

Proposals on how sensitive information is dealt with during civil judicial proceedings and oversight of security and intelligence agencies.

Detail

On 19 October 2011 the government published a Green Paper on Justice and Security. The Green Paper makes proposals on the way in which sensitive information is dealt with in the full range of civil judicial proceedings. It also considers options for strengthening non-judicial oversight of the security and intelligence agencies.

The Green Paper is accompanied by an impact assessment and an equality impact assessment.
